About the Craft
The art of creating articulated wooden toys in Bihar represents centuries of refined craftsmanship, where artisans transform simple blocks of high-quality wood into moving sculptures that delight and educate. The process begins with carefully selecting and seasoning wood known for its durability and smooth grain. Craftspeople then precisely cut and shape individual segments, the tiger's head, body sections, legs and tail, each piece requiring exact proportions to ensure smooth articulation. Small holes are drilled through each segment, and elastic cord or strong thread is carefully threaded to connect the pieces, creating the flexible joints that allow the tiger to move naturally when pulled. After assembly comes the artistic phase: artisans hand-paint each piece using non-toxic organic paints in the vibrant color palette characteristic of Bihar folk art. The tiger's distinctive stripes, expressive face, and detailed features are painted freehand, while the decorative base receives its own geometric and floral patterns. The result is a functional toy that doubles as folk art, carrying forward traditions that might otherwise fade in our mass-produced world.

How to Care?
Wooden articulated toys require gentle, mindful care to maintain their movement and beauty. Wipe the tiger regularly with a soft, dry cloth to remove dust and fingerprints. If deeper cleaning becomes necessary, use a barely damp cloth on painted surfaces and dry immediately; never submerge in water or use harsh chemical cleaners, as moisture can cause wood to swell, warp or compromise the internal cord mechanism. Store in a dry, well-ventilated area away from direct sunlight to prevent colour fading and wood deterioration. Keep away from humid environments that could weaken the elastic cord connecting the segments. Handle the pull-string mechanism gently to avoid overstressing the internal connections. If the cord eventually loosens over extended use, a skilled craftsperson can often re-string the toy. Avoid dropping on hard surfaces, as impacts can crack painted finishes or split wooden segments. With proper care, this tiger will provide years of joyful play.
